Kane Peak is a physical feature (summit) in Petersburg Borough. The primary coordinates for Kane Peak places it within the 99830 ZIP Code delivery area.

Description: | at E end of Missionary Range, 13 mi. NW of Petersburg, on N central Lindenberg Peninsula, Kupreanof I., Alex. Arch. |
History: | Named in 1887 by Lieutenant Commander C. M. Thomas, U.S. Navy (USN), probably for the Arctic explorer Elisha Kent Kane. |
